How much do forbes magazine j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for forbes magazine in the United States is $82,994.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$55,500.00 and $116,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is Forbes Magazine?

Forbes Magazine is a renowned American business publication known for its coverage of finance, industry, investing, and marketing topics. It is widely recognized for its lists and rankings, such as the world's billionaires, top companies, and influential leaders. Founded in 1917, Forbes offers in-depth articles, analysis, and insights on entrepreneurship, innovation, and global economics, catering to business professionals and enthusiasts worldwide.

Forbes is recruiting for Journalists to join our Editorial Fellowship, a twelve-month immersive training program for early career business journalists who will rotate through our newsroom in order to learn targeted skills specific to a Forbes career. We are looking for recent college graduates who embody the Forbes entrepreneurial spirit to innovate and who are passionate about learning.

We strongly encourage people from historically underrepresented communities to apply. 

About the role:

The Fellowship will begin with a week-long business journalism bootcamp, a series of classes taught by top editors. Fellows will then rotate through the newsroom during a series of four, 3-month assignments in order to develop financial analysis, investigations, source development, and news reporting. We are looking for recent college graduates who are interested in business journalism and have some experience in reporting, including internships and work on college newspapers. People making a career switch to journalism will also be considered, depending on their previous experience, training and education.
Our office operates as a remote and hybrid workforce, with in-person collaboration expected for certain roles. Based on the responsibilities of this position, a hybrid work schedule with a minimum of one in-person collaboration day per week at our Jersey City, NJ headquarters is expected.

Responsibilities:

  • Develop the skills related to pitching, reporting and writing breaking news, trend pieces, second day takes, and feature length business stories.  
  • Work on wealth valuations and financial investigations focused on the world's wealthiest people. 
  • Work alongside veteran reporters to cultivate sources and find scoops. 
  • Conduct research related to list rankings (contact sources, gather documents and data, write short profiles).
  • Fact-check the Daily Cover Story on Forbes.com and magazine stories.
  • Collaborate with Forbes staffers on special projects.

The ideal candidate:

  • Recent college graduates from either undergraduate or graduate programs. Candidates must have graduated within the past 24 months. 
  • Journalism major, significant roles at a collegiate publication, OR previous journalism internship is required.
  • Prior experience in fact-checking, reporting, writing, and editing.
  • Solid news judgment with an understanding of journalistic standards and editorial ethics.
  • Experience with publishing platforms, current digital and social media technologies and SEO best practices.
  • Strong interest in business/entrepreneurship and understanding of basic financial terms/figures.
  • Ability to understand and draw conclusions from financial documents.
  • Strong written and oral communication skills.
  • Ability to multitask and meet deadlines.

About The Fellowship Program

  • This is a full-time, temporary position operating on a hybrid schedule one day minimum per week in office
  • The role will be paid hourly and the weekly schedule is expected to be 40 hours per week
  • Fellowships are 12 months long

How to Apply

In your application, please include: 

  1. Your resume
  2. A cover letter describing yourself, telling us how Forbes or a Forbes story inspired you to be a business journalist & sharing what you want to learn from this experience
  3. Three published clips.
